Abstract:
To study the better rice-straw returning, this experiment used different treatment on early and late rice respectively by using coverage returning, stubble breaking land-returning and compost counters-field these three different rice-straw returning. After rice-straw returning, to study the early rice growth, yield quality and influence the status of soil fertility, in order to get the better rice-straw returning. In the late rice processing, in the meanwhile, through the rice-straw returning with different types and quantity the chemical fertilizer and degradation bacterium to study the late rice soil biological activity changes (micro-flora change, soil enzymes activity change). The results showed that, for early rice yield and soil nutrient status, compared 3000 kg/hm2 stubble breaking land-returning both other treatment had good effect. For late rice on trend of microbe and enzyme, rice-straw returning with the chemical fertilizer can effectively increase the number of bacteria in the soil, including stubble breaking land-returning 3000 kg/hm2 plus 225 kg/hm2 compound fertilizer with the highest number of bacteria. The rice-straw returning with the chemical fertilizer and degradation bacterium can increase catalase and urease activity, but not affected obviously in soil invertase.
